Sanctification pours a slightly hazy straw color with huge amounts of ascending carbonation bubbles. As with a lot of Russian River's sours, the head recedes quickly but leaves you with lacing for the remainder of your glass. The funk in the aroma is right up front, with some green apple and fruity notes. It's light to moderately bodied, and well carbonated. Slightly bitter and very acidic. It has some funk on the flavor, but it's more tart than sour, and crisp green apple really shines through. The remarkable thing about this beer is that it starts out very acidic, but balances with alkaline on the finish. There's almost no aftertaste, and it has an interesting palate cleansing effect we've not experienced in many beers.
